Commutative Diagram Editor for Obsidian

An Obsidian plugin to author and render commutative diagrams on a fixed grid — the same interaction model as tikzcd.yichuanshen.de. Trigger "Insert commutative diagram," build the diagram on a grid of cells (type LaTeX labels, drag to draw arrows), and click away to commit. The note gets a static, inline-rendered diagram styled to match Obsidian's native $$\begin{CD}…\end{CD}$$ — so a reader can't tell which mechanism produced it. Click the rendered diagram later to reopen the same grid editor, pre-filled.

The editor has two modes: a floating window (draggable, resizable) or embedded in the page, where the grid sits in the document flow and scrolls with the note.

Diagrams are stored as a cd fenced code block containing a small JSON model, so they live in plain text in your vault, diff cleanly, and survive sync/undo. You can also export to tikz-cd or plain AMS CD for use in a paper, and import either back into an editable diagram.

Status: v1.1. Display (rendering existing diagrams) works on desktop and mobile. The grid editor is desktop-only for now — see Mobile.

How it works

Insert (ribbon / command palette / right-click)  ──►  Floating grid editor
                                                         (grid of cells,
                                                          drag to draw arrows)
            click outside / Escape  ◄──  commits ──┘
                  │
                  ▼
        ```cd fenced block (JSON model)  ──►  static SVG, styled like \begin{CD}
                                                  click  ──►  reopen the editor
  • Edit mode — a grid editor (not a Modal) that opens in one of two presentations, switchable live from its top bar:
    • Floating window — a draggable, resizable overlay anchored at the cursor.
    • Embedded — in Reading view, the grid is mounted inside the diagram's spot in the document flow, so the page text reflows around it and it scrolls with the note (no overlap). In Live Preview it de-chromes but stays a popup, since that view's DOM is managed by CodeMirror and can't host an in-flow editor reliably.
  • Display mode — a static SVG that lives permanently in the note, rendered to match native CD blocks in font size, arrow weight, and spacing, in any theme.

Both modes share the same renderer, so what you see while editing is exactly what you get after committing.


Creating a diagram

Open the editor in any of three ways:

  • the ribbon icon (a homotopy-lifting-property square — four dots with a dashed diagonal lift),
  • the command palette → "Insert commutative diagram" (bindable to a hotkey),
  • right-click in the editor → "Insert commutative diagram".

Then in the grid:

  • Click a cell to type a LaTeX label (e.g. A, X_{n}, \Omega). A live MathJax preview appears as you type.
  • Drag from one cell to another to draw an arrow. (A press that releases in place just edits the label, so the two gestures don't fight.)
  • Click an arrow to select it — it highlights in the accent color (in both the grid and the live preview) — and open its properties popover: label, label position (left/right/above/below), head style, line style, bidirectional toggle, curve, delete. Curve an arrow either by dragging the small handle that appears at its midpoint when selected (drag perpendicular to the shaft) or with the Curve slider in the popover; + bulges left of the arrow's travel, right (and a "Straighten" button resets it). Drag a selected arrow's label to nudge it to a better spot (e.g. off a crossing shaft); a "Reset label position" button in the popover puts it back. The popover has its own close button and can be dragged anywhere, including outside the editor window.
  • Delete the selected arrow with the Delete or Backspace key (undoable, like every edit).
  • Undo / redo any edit with the Undo / Redo buttons in the top bar, or Ctrl/Cmd+Z / Ctrl/Cmd+Shift+Z (Ctrl+Y also redoes).
  • Switch editor mode with the small window icon in the top bar — float ↔ embedded.
  • Resize the window by dragging any edge or corner (float mode only); the in-grid arrows follow the resize.
  • + row / + col add rows/columns. The + row button sits below the grid and + col to its right; both are hidden until you move the pointer near the corresponding edge, so the editing surface stays clean. Hover a row or column header for a small to remove it (destructive removes — those that would delete a label or arrow endpoint — are hidden, so you can't nuke content by accident).
  • Commit by clicking outside the overlay or pressing Escape. The only way to discard the edit session (leaving the stored diagram untouched) is the explicit Discard button — a stray Escape never loses work. The top-bar Delete button removes the diagram from the note entirely (with a confirm); an entirely empty draft commits nothing (no empty block is written).

While editing, a live preview beneath the grid shows the rendered diagram — the same SVG that will be committed.

The cd block format

A committed diagram is stored as a cd fenced code block containing pretty-printed JSON:

```cd
{
  "version": 1,
  "rows": 2,
  "cols": 3,
  "cells": [
    { "row": 0, "col": 0, "label": "A" },
    { "row": 0, "col": 2, "label": "B" },
    { "row": 1, "col": 0, "label": "C" },
    { "row": 1, "col": 2, "label": "D" }
  ],
  "arrows": [
    { "id": "a1", "from": { "row": 0, "col": 0 }, "to": { "row": 0, "col": 2 }, "label": "f" },
    { "id": "a2", "from": { "row": 1, "col": 0 }, "to": { "row": 1, "col": 2 }, "label": "g" },
    { "id": "a3", "from": { "row": 0, "col": 0 }, "to": { "row": 1, "col": 0 } },
    { "id": "a4", "from": { "row": 0, "col": 2 }, "to": { "row": 1, "col": 2 }, "head": "hook" }
  ]
}
```

Fields

Field Meaning
rows, cols Grid extent. Cells/arrows reference positions inside it.
cells Sparse: only labelled cells are listed (empty cells are omitted). label is raw LaTeX; empty string = unoccupied.
arrows[].from / to { row, col } endpoints. Arrows may connect any two cells, not just neighbors (diagonal / skip arrows are drawn as straight lines, like the reference editor — no auto-routing).
arrows[].label Raw LaTeX arrow label, optional.
arrows[].labelPosition "left" (default) | "right" | "above" | "below", relative to the arrow's direction of travel.
arrows[].head "default" | "epi" (↠) | "hook" (↪) | "mapsto" (↦) | "none".
arrows[].lineStyle "solid" (default) | "dashed" | "dotted".
arrows[].bidirectional true renders a double-headed arrow (<->), for isomorphisms/equivalences.
arrows[].curve Signed -11; 0 (omitted) = straight shaft. The magnitude is how far the arc's apex deviates from the chord (as a fraction of its length); positive bulges left of the arrow's direction of travel (matching tikz-cd's bend left), negative right. Set by dragging the arrow's midpoint handle or the Curve slider.
arrows[].labelOffset Optional { x, y } manual nudge for the label, in fractions of the font size, applied on top of the auto placement. {0,0} (omitted) = no adjustment. Set by dragging a selected arrow's label; "Reset label position" in the popover clears it.

Multiple arrows between the same pair of cells are offset symmetrically. The schema is additive-only across versions (new fields are optional), so existing blocks keep working as the plugin evolves.


Import / export

Diagrams are meant to leave Obsidian and end up in a paper, so import/export is first-class. All four are available both as commands (with the cursor inside a block) and as buttons in the editor's chrome (Import / Export popovers).

Export to tikz-cd

Command palette → "Export diagram as tikz-cd" inserts a tikzcd block below the diagram. The pullback square above exports to:

\begin{tikzcd}
  A \arrow[rr, "f"] \arrow[d] &  & B \arrow[d, hook] \\
  C \arrow[rr, "g"] &  & D
\end{tikzcd}

which compiles unmodified in a document with \usepackage{tikz-cd}. Head/line vocabulary maps 1:1: epi→two heads, hook→hook, mapsto→mapsto, none→no head, bidirectional→leftrightarrow, dashed, dotted; a right-side label gets the swap marker; a curved arrow exports as bend left=<deg> / bend right=<deg> (the curve magnitude maps to 1060°, and importing tikz-cd with bend left/bend right rounds back to a curve).

Export to AMS CD

Command palette → "Export diagram as AMS CD" emits a $$\begin{CD}…\end{CD}$$ block. This is only offered when the diagram is CD-expressible — every arrow connects orthogonally-adjacent cells with at most one label, no styled heads, no bidirectional, no curves, solid lines. Otherwise you get a notice explaining why (e.g. "contains a diagonal or skipped arrow — export as tikz-cd instead"), so you never get lossy output silently.

Import from tikz-cd

Command palette → "Import tikz-cd block as editable diagram" (with the cursor in a ```tikzcd block) parses the tikz-cd subset and replaces it with an editable cd block. Supports both modern bracket form \arrow[r, "f", two heads] and legacy \arrow{r}{f}, "g"' / "g" swap label placement, multi-step (rr) and diagonal (dr/ul) directions. Unknown options (bend, color, phantom, …) are ignored rather than failing, so a real block you paste in mostly imports.

Import from AMS CD

Paste a \begin{CD}…\end{CD} block into the editor's Import popover (format: "AMS CD") to replace the draft with its parsed model. All four arrow directions (@>>> @<<< @VVV @AAA) convert, with labels above/below (horizontal) and left/right (vertical).

Convert an existing CD block in place

Command palette → "Convert CD block to editable diagram" (cursor inside a $$\begin{CD}…\end{CD}$$ block, including bare or \[ … \]-wrapped forms) replaces it with an editable cd block that renders the same diagram — the upgrade path from notes that already use native CD.

Mobile

Rendering works everywhere — diagrams display correctly in Reading view and Live Preview on mobile, and the cd blocks are plain text so they're fine in any context. Editing is desktop-only for v1: the grid editor's press-drag-to-draw and keyboard/roving-tabindex model aren't tuned for touch. Opening the editor on mobile shows a notice instead of a broken surface. (isDesktopOnly in the manifest is intentionally false so display mode still loads on mobile.)


How rendering matches native CD

Rather than hardcoding font sizes and arrow weights (which would drift with your theme and zoom), the renderer measures Obsidian's actual native $$\begin{CD}A \to B\end{CD}$$ output at runtime — its computed font-size and arrow stroke-width — and derives the diagram's base size and arrow weight from that, re-measuring on theme change. Row/column gaps floor at AMS's \arrowlength (≈ 3 em) so a short-label diagram spaces identically to a native CD block, and only stretches where content forces it. Strokes use currentColor with var(--text-normal), so diagrams track the theme exactly like native math. The Label size setting (see Settings) multiplies that measured base size for rendered diagrams, scaling labels, spacing, and arrow weight together.
